Alpha-PVP (α-PVP): Pharmacology, Effects, and Risks
Alpha-PVP acts as a potent synthetic stimulant with pharmacological properties similar to those of copyright and methamphetamine. It exerts its effects by interfering with dopamine reuptake in the brain, leading to heightened levels of this neurotransmitter, which contributes to feelings of euphoria, alertness, and suppressed appetite. The duration of these effects can vary depending on factors such as dosage, individual sensitivity, and route of administration.
Despite this, Alpha-PVP use presents significant risks, including emotional disturbances such as paranoia, hallucinations, and aggression. It can also lead to physical adverse effects like elevated blood pressure, heart rate, and body temperature, which can be life-threatening in some cases.
Furthermore, Alpha-PVP can lead to severe addiction, making it difficult for users to quit use even if they experience negative consequences. Long-term use can result in permanent damage to the brain and other body systems.

The Science Behind Alpha-PVP: Chemical Structure and Mechanism of Action
Alpha-PVP, a potent synthetic cathinone, exerts its effects through a complex interplay of the body's neurochemical pathways. Structurally, it resembles synthetic cathinones found through khat and various plants. Alpha-PVP's molecular structure enables it to bind to and activate dopamine receptors, triggering a surge with dopamine release in the brain. This flood of dopamine is associated with feelings with euphoria, increased energy, and heightened alertness.
However, Alpha-PVP's effects extend beyond dopamine regulation. It also interacts on other neurotransmitter systems, including serotonin and norepinephrine. This complex interplay of synaptic activity contributes to the drug's multifaceted effects, that both pleasurable sensations but also potentially harmful consequences.
